Prior to attending medical school, Lois Van Tol, MD, raised five children, taught childbirth classes and practiced as a home birth midwife in Memphis, Tennessee. After completing medical school and residency at the University of Tennessee and a Maternal Child Health fellowship in Oak Park, Illinois, she worked in rural Wisconsin for 8 years. While in Wisconsin, she organized a series of Maternity Care Conferences for Amish midwives and provided medical backup services for the midwives. Special interests include colposcopy, OB ultrasound, and breastfeeding. Lois is a member of the Society of Teachers of Family Medicine, Physicians for Human Rights, American Academy of Family Physicians, and Physicians for a National Health Program. She has spent time in Haiti working at a rural health clinic and enjoys working with the many refugee patients at the Family Medicine Center. She makes increasingly difficult attempts to keep up with her very active children and loves being a new grandma. Lois lives with her husband in the 19th Ward. |
